When I first started consulting for schools and clubs, I underestimated how many variables go into selecting proper football goals. Most people just see the final product without understanding the engineering behind it. Let me tell you, there's a world of difference between a properly constructed steel goal and those cheap alternatives that seem to multiply during budget season. The market's flooded with options ranging from $800 basic models to professional systems costing over $4,500, and believe me, you generally get what you pay for. I've developed some strong preferences over the years - I'm particularly fond of hot-dip galvanized steel frames with at least 2.5-inch diameter posts for full-size goals. The galvanization process matters more than most people realize - it's not just about rust prevention but about maintaining structural integrity through years of punishment from shots, weather, and occasional collisions.

I remember visiting a local high school that had purchased budget goals from a questionable supplier. Within eighteen months, the powder coating had chipped away in dozens of places, the weld points showed early rust, and the crossbar had developed a slight but noticeable sag. The athletic director told me they'd saved about $1,200 initially, but now faced replacement costs nearly double that original "savings." This is why I always recommend looking beyond the sticker price. Consider the total cost of ownership - proper commercial-grade steel goals should last at least 15-20 years with basic maintenance, while cheaper alternatives might need replacement in 5-7 years. The math becomes pretty clear when you factor in long-term value.

Another aspect I'm passionate about is anchoring systems. Too many facilities still use outdated sandbag weights or temporary anchors that compromise stability. Modern ground socket systems or permanent anchor points provide significantly better security. I've seen goals tip over during celebratory moments - yes, even with players hanging on the crossbar - and it's never pretty. The industry standard for adult goals requires them to withstand approximately 300 pounds of forward force, but I prefer systems tested to 400+ pounds for that extra margin of safety. It's one of those areas where over-engineering is actually underrated.

Weather resistance is another crucial factor that often gets overlooked until it's too late. I've inspected goals in coastal regions where salt air accelerates corrosion, and in northern climates where freeze-thaw cycles test the metal's endurance. The thickness of the steel tubing matters here - I typically recommend 2mm to 3mm walls for most applications, though for professional facilities or particularly harsh environments, I'd push for 4mm. It's surprising how many manufacturers cut corners on tube thickness while making bold claims about durability. My rule of thumb? If the goal feels light when you're helping unload it from the truck, that's probably a red flag.

The installation process itself deserves more attention than it usually gets. I've witnessed too many well-meaning maintenance crews improvise installations that create liability nightmares. Proper concrete foundations need to extend below the frost line in colder regions - that's typically 36-48 inches deep depending on your location. The goal posts should be perfectly plumb, not just "eyeballed" into position. And the net attachment system? That's where I see the most variation in quality. Poor designs lead to torn nets, frustrated coaches, and constant replacement costs. I've become quite partial to continuous hook systems over individual clips - they distribute tension more evenly and last significantly longer.
